20-30 shots fired at park in Carter Lake, 1 transported to hospital, police say

CARTER LAKE, Iowa (WOWT) – Police are investigating a shooting at a park in Carter Lake on Friday evening.

Officers responded to Mabrey Park just after 6:30 p.m. Friday for a report of 20-30 shots fired with a large crowd present, Carter Lake Police Capt. Josh Driscoll told First Alert 6 at the scene. He said the crowd dispersed when police arrived.

A car and a house were struck by the gunfire, and one person was transported to the hospital after being hit by glass from the vehicle, according to Capt. Driscoll…
